int determineTCS(org.omg.CONV_FRAME.CodeSetComponent clientCS,
org.omg.CONV_FRAME.CodeSetComponent serverCS, int fallback) {
//
// Check if native codesets are present
//
if (clientCS.native_code_set != 0 && serverCS.native_code_set != 0) {
//
// Check if the native codesets are identical
// In case they are no conversion is required
//
if (clientCS.native_code_set == serverCS.native_code_set)
return serverCS.native_code_set;
//
// Check if client can convert
//
if (checkCodeSetId(clientCS, serverCS.native_code_set))
return serverCS.native_code_set;
//
// Check if server can convert
//
if (checkCodeSetId(serverCS, clientCS.native_code_set))
return clientCS.native_code_set;
}
//
// Check for common codeset that can be used for transmission
// The server supported codesets have preference
//
for (int i = 0; i < serverCS.conversion_code_sets.length; i++) {
if (checkCodeSetId(clientCS, serverCS.conversion_code_sets[i]))
return serverCS.conversion_code_sets[i];
}
if (clientCS.native_code_set != 0 && serverCS.native_code_set != 0) {
//
// Check compatibility by using the OSF registry,
// use fallback codeset if compatible
//
if (isCompatible(clientCS.native_code_set, serverCS.native_code_set))
return fallback;
}
throw new org.omg.CORBA.CODESET_INCOMPATIBLE();
}
